Is conspiracy just a shadowy scheme, or is it a mirror held up to our own decline? In this eye-opening episode, we explore R.J. Rushdoony’s Still More on Conspiracy Thinking, where he reveals that conspiracies only thrive where a culture has already decayed spiritually and morally. From Emerson’s Secret Six to today’s collapsing institutions, Rushdoony argues that the true culprit isn’t just a cabal—it’s us. Our rejection of God’s law has left a vacuum filled by humanism, coercion, and chaos. Join us as we unpack how conspiracies succeed not in spite of the age, but because of it—and why recovery begins with repentance.
